Abstract

This paper studies the combination of non-binary low-density parity-check (NB-LDPC) codes and MM-ary partial response continuous phase modulation (PRCPM). A low-complexity joint detection/decoding algorithm is proposed, which is referred to as the Max-Log-MAP/XX-EMS algorithm. In this joint algorithm, the CPM detector is implemented by the Max-Log-MAP algorithm while the LDPC decoder is implemented by the extended min-sum (EMS) algorithms. Three kinds of EMS algorithms, including DD-EMS, TT-EMS, and MM-EMS algorithms, are compared, which are referred to as XX-EMS algorithm for convenience. Simulation results show that the Max-Log-MAP/XX-EMS algorithm performs as well as the traditional iterative detection/decoding algorithm based on the BCJR algorithm and the qq-ary sum–product algorithm, but with lower complexity. In addition, comparison of the proposed NB-LDPC coded PRCPM system with the eBCH coded PRCPM system is given, which shows the performance advantages of our system.
